Parliamentarians from Ireland offer important support to the international campaign for the award of the 2021 Nobel Peace Prize to the Henry Reeve Medical Brigades.

(38 deputies, 5 senators and 3 MEPs)

Dublin, December 7, 2020. The Cuban Revolution has in Ireland an important solidarity movement that includes a diversity of organizations and horizons of political thought.

The international campaign to end the criminal economic blockade imposed by the United States government against the Cuban people, intensified by the Trump administration, which has applied more than 200 new sanctions and caused damages of more than 5.5 billion dollars in the course of a year affecting the most varied sectors, has historically been an essential priority for this movement of solidarity.

Since the emergence of the Covid-19 pandemic and particularly when contingents of Cuban doctors who are members of the Henry Reeve Brigade began to assist other nations, another international campaign focused on promoting the nomination of the Henry Reeve Medical Brigades for the 2021Nobel Peace Prize took shape as a fair recognition of the performance of this group in its 15 years of existence.

Irish solidarity was present in that campaign and numerous statements of support for that nomination began to occur, which we have been publishing on our website and social media accounts.

As a result of this mobilization effort, 38 deputies, five senators and three MEPs from Ireland have officially nominated the Cuban doctors who are members of Henry Reeve for the 2021 Nobel Peace Prize.

Total: 46 nominations from Irish parliamentarians and more will come, as several friends await confirmation from the Nobel jury of their proposals.

The nominations of Irish MPs were joined by two academics dedicated to the social sciences.

48 Irish nominations.
